Dotdeb, um repositório extra para servidores Debian

Por Claylson Martins 3 minutos de leitura

Acaba de surgir mais uma boa notícia para os usuários do Debian. Existe um repositório de software extra e não oficial que fornece programas voltados a esta distro. Assim, é possível instalar, atualizar, obter pacotes atualizados desse repositório. Então, estamos falando do Dotdeb, um repositório extra para servidores Debian e Ubuntu que fornece pacotes atualizados.

Assim, o Dotdeb é projetado principalmente para servidores Debian. No entanto, os usuários do Ubuntu também podem usá-lo normalmente. Para servidores Ubuntu, não haverá suporte oficial fornecido. Atualmente ele suporta Debian 8.x Jessie e Debian 7.x Wheezy, ambas arquiteturas de 64 bits e 32 bits.

O Dotdeb inclui vários pacotes populares atualizados, incluindo:

  • Nginx,
  • PHP 7.0, 5.6, 5.5 e 5.4 (obsoleto),
  • Extensões PHP úteis: apcu, imagick, mongo, Pinba, xcache, Xdebug, XHprof…
  • MySQL 5.6
  • Passageiro
  • Redis,
  • Zabbix,
  • E mais.

Adicionar o repositório Dotdeb no Debian

Para adicionar o repositório principal do Dotdeb, edite o arquivo /etc/apt/sources.list:

sudo vi /etc/apt/sources.list

Então, adicione as seguintes linhas dependendo da versão Debian (Jessie ou Wheezy) que você usa.

Para o Debian 8.x, adicione estas linhas:

deb http://packages.dotdeb.org jessie all
deb-src http://packages.dotdeb.org jessie all

Para o Debian 7.x, adicione:

deb http://packages.dotdeb.org wheezy all
deb-src http://packages.dotdeb.org wheezy all

Você também pode escolher o espelho mais próximo. Todos os espelhos Dotdeb em todo o mundo estão listados neste link.

Salve e feche o arquivo.

Se você deseja instalar o Nginx com suporte HTTP2 “completo” (com negociação ALPN) no Debian 8 “Jessie”ative o repositório jessie-backports, instale o OpenSSL 1.0.0apt-get install -t jessie-backports libssl1.0.0 ) e adicione essas duas linhas também.

deb http://packages.dotdeb.org jessie-nginx-http2 all
deb-src http://packages.dotdeb.org jessie-nginx-http2 all

PHP 5.6 no Debian 7 “Wheezy” (sem segurança de thread do Zend), adicione estas duas linhas:

deb http://packages.dotdeb.org wheezy-php56 all
deb-src http://packages.dotdeb.org wheezy-php56 all

PHP 5.6 no Debian 7 “Wheezy” (com segurança de thread do Zend), adicione estas duas linhas:

deb http://packages.dotdeb.org wheezy-php56-zts all
deb-src http://packages.dotdeb.org wheezy-php56-zts all

PHP 5.5 no Debian 7 “Wheezy”, adicione estas duas linhas também:

deb http://packages.dotdeb.org wheezy-php55 all
deb-src http://packages.dotdeb.org wheezy-php55 all

Em seguida, importe e adicione a chave Dotdeb GPG:

wget https://www.dotdeb.org/dotdeb.gpg
sudo apt-key adiciona dotdeb.gpg

Finalmente, atualize as listas de repositórios usando o comando:

sudo apt-get update

Agora você pode instalar pacotes como de costume.

sudo apt-get install <nome_do_pacote>

O Dotdeb é um repositório extra que fornece pacotes atualizados para seus servidores Debian “Jessie”. Porém, pacotes para Wheezy e Squeeze ainda estão disponíveis no repositório principal. Contudo, não são mais mantidos. O Dotdeb suporta as arquiteturas amd64 e i386. Scripts de empacotamento e fontes upstream são hospedados no Github.

Share This Article
Sair da versão mobile